Understanding the Side Part Slick Back
The Side Part Slick Back is characterized by its clean, polished appearance. The hair is parted on one side and slicked back towards the other, creating a sleek and orderly look. This style is not only aesthetically pleasing but also practical, as it keeps the hair off your face and neck, making it a great option for those with longer hair or those who prefer a more structured look.

How to Achieve the Perfect Side Part Slick Back
Achieving the perfect Side Part Slick Back involves a few key steps. Here’s a detailed guide to help you master this classic hairstyle:
Preparation
Before you start, ensure your hair is clean and slightly damp. This will make it easier to style and hold the shape. Use a comb to detangle your hair and remove any knots.
Choosing the Right Products
The right products are crucial for achieving a Side Part Slick Back. Here are some essentials:
- Hair Gel or Pomade: These products provide hold and shine, making it easier to slick your hair back.
- Hair Wax: For a more natural look, hair wax can be used to add texture and hold.
- Hairspray: To set the style and ensure it lasts throughout the day.
Step-by-Step Guide
Follow these steps to achieve the perfect Side Part Slick Back:
- Create the Part: Using a fine-tooth comb, create a clean part on one side of your head. The part can be straight or slightly angled, depending on your preference.
- Apply Product: Take a small amount of hair gel or pomade and rub it between your palms to warm it up. Apply the product evenly to your hair, focusing on the roots and the sides.
- Slick Back: Using a comb, start from the front of your hairline and comb your hair back towards the crown of your head. Ensure the hair is smooth and lies flat against your scalp.
- Style the Sides: Use the comb to slick the sides of your hair back, following the natural shape of your head. Make sure there are no bumps or uneven areas.
- Finish with Hairspray: Once you’re satisfied with the style, use hairspray to set it in place. This will help maintain the shape and shine throughout the day.
💡 Note: For a more natural look, you can use a small amount of hair wax instead of gel or pomade. This will provide a softer hold and a more textured finish.
Maintaining the Side Part Slick Back
Maintaining the Side Part Slick Back is relatively easy once you’ve mastered the technique. Here are some tips to keep your style looking fresh:
- Regular Trims: Keep your hair trimmed regularly to maintain the shape and prevent split ends.
- Use the Right Products: Stick to the products that work best for your hair type and texture.
- Avoid Over-Styling: Too much product can weigh down your hair and make it look greasy. Use a light hand when applying gel or pomade.
- Touch-Ups: Carry a small travel-sized hairspray or gel with you for quick touch-ups throughout the day.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
While the Side Part Slick Back is a straightforward style, there are some common mistakes to avoid:
- Using Too Much Product: Applying too much gel or pomade can make your hair look greasy and weighed down.
- Uneven Parting: An uneven part can ruin the overall look of the style. Use a fine-tooth comb to create a clean, straight part.
- Ignoring Hair Texture: Different hair types require different techniques and products. Experiment to find what works best for your hair.
- Not Setting the Style: Skipping the hairspray step can cause your style to fall flat or lose its shape throughout the day.
💡 Note: If you have thick or curly hair, you may need to use a stronger hold product or blow-dry your hair before styling to achieve the desired look.
Variations of the Side Part Slick Back
The Side Part Slick Back is a versatile style that can be adapted to suit different preferences and occasions. Here are a few variations to consider:
Classic Side Part
The classic Side Part Slick Back features a straight part and a sleek, polished finish. This variation is perfect for formal events and professional settings.
Textured Side Part
For a more modern and casual look, you can add texture to your Side Part Slick Back. Use a small amount of hair wax to create a tousled, textured finish. This variation is great for everyday wear and adds a touch of personality to the classic style.
Low Side Part
A low side part is a subtle variation that sits closer to the ear. This style is ideal for those with shorter hair or those who prefer a more understated look. It still maintains the sleek and polished appearance of the classic Side Part Slick Back but with a slightly different aesthetic.
High Side Part
A high side part sits higher on the head, creating a more dramatic and bold look. This variation is perfect for those with longer hair or those who want to make a statement with their hairstyle. It adds height and volume to the style, making it a great choice for special occasions.
